Parque de Atracciones

Casa de Campo, Madrid, Spain
34 91 463 29 00
As featured in Madrid for young kids
Ranked #102 of 249 attractions in Madrid
3.5 of 5 stars 67 Reviews
Type: Amusement/ Theme Parks, Theatres
Fee: Yes
Owner description: Located in Casa de Campo, the venue is divided into five large themes areas: Maquinismo (machines), Gran Avenida (Main Avenue), Naturaleza (nature),...... more » Owner description: Located in Casa de Campo, the venue is divided into five large themes areas: Maquinismo (machines), Gran Avenida (Main Avenue), Naturaleza (nature), Tranquilidad (relax) and Infantile (kids). « less

Firstly - Do not arrive when the park opens! The queues are HUGE and in July it was searingly hot and 1 hour after the park opens there are no queues at all! Metro goes almost up to the entrance of the park. A short 250m walk. If you are English then do not bother with the shows as they... More
